The Pneumatic Plastic 2-Way Double Union Ball Valve features a corrosion-resistant UPVC body and double-union design for fast installation and maintenance, providing reliable automated flow control in chemical and water systems; ISO 9393 and CE testing verify its sealing performance and durability.

Size RangeDN15–DN100 (½″–4″)
Working Pressure Range:PN10 / 150 PSI
Working Temperature Range:0°C–60°C (UPVC), up to 90°C (CPVC)
Body Material:UPVC / CPVC / PP / PVDF
Connection Type:Double Union Socket or Threaded (BSP/NPT)
Applicable Medium:Water, Acid, Alkali, Salt Solution, Corrosive Chemicals
Actuator Type:Pneumatic Rack and Pinion
Voltage Options24V DC / 110V AC / 220V AC
Design StandardISO 5211 / DIN / JIS / ANSI
Testing StandardISO 9393 / GB/T 13927
Fire-Safe DesignNot Applicable (Thermoplastic body)
CertificationCE / RoHS / ISO 9001 / IP65 (Actuator)

FonctionDouble Acting, Single Acting (Failure Resetting FO or FC)
Accessoires de commande • Solenoid Valve, Filter Regulator Lubricator (F.R.L.), Positioner, Limit Switch, Handwheel
• Solenoid Valve & Positioner are with Explosion-proof grade and Signal Feedback type for choice
Operating Medium Clean and dry or lubricated air or inert gas. Any non-corrosive gas that is compatible with the internal parts of the actuator and the lubricant.
The dew point temperature of the operating medium is -20°C, and the size of impurity particles is no more than 30u.
When selecting a positioner, the impurity particle size should be no more than 5u.
Air Source Pressure3bar to 8bar
Operating Environment Temperature • Standard type: -20°C to +80°C
• Low-temperature type: -40°C to +80°C
• High-temperature type: -20°C to +160°C
Lubrication Under normal operating conditions, the standard type does not require additional lubricant.
For low-temperature or high-temperature environments, special lubricants are required.

FAQs That 80% Users Interest

• The double-union design allows quick removal without cutting the pipeline.
• Pneumatic actuation enables fast, automatic control for remote operation.
• Plastic body provides superior corrosion resistance in aggressive media.
• Two-way configuration ensures reliable on/off isolation for clean flow control.

• Match valve size to pipeline diameter to prevent pressure loss.
• Ensure the system pressure stays within the valve’s rated range.
• Confirm air-supply and actuator pressure compatibility for reliable automation.
• Check material temperature limits to prevent deformation under high heat.

• Properly tighten unions to avoid leaks at connection points.
• Flush the system to remove debris that may block the ball cavity.
• Maintain clean air supply to prevent actuator delay or failure.
• Inspect for cracks or discoloration in UV-exposed or chemical environments.

• Ideal for chemical dosing, wastewater, and water-treatment systems.
• Suitable for automated pipelines requiring air-driven control.
• Not recommended for high-temperature or high-pressure applications.
• Use other valve types for multi-way flow or extreme shut-off conditions.
